Why These Are the Top Volvo Repair Auto Repair Shops in Waynesburg

** The Volvo repair market in and around Waynesburg, Kentucky, is characterized by a reliance on service providers in the Lexington metropolitan area, approximately a 45-60 minute drive. Waynesburg itself, being a smaller rural city, does not have the customer density to support a dedicated Volvo specialist. The market in the broader region is moderately competitive, with the dealership (Volvo Cars of Lexington) setting the benchmark for OEM-standard work and specialized hybrid/electric service. Independent shops like German Auto Care and Blue Grass Motorsport offer strong alternatives, often at a 15-30% lower labor rate, and are praised for their specialized knowledge and customer service. Typical pricing for a standard service ranges from $150-$225 per hour for labor at independents, while dealership rates can exceed $200 per hour. For complex issues, especially involving electronics or safety systems, the dealership's proprietary software and tooling often make it the necessary choice.

How can I verify a local mechanic in Waynesburg is qualified to work on my Volvo?

Ask directly about their experience with Volvo models, specifically your generation (e.g., P2, P3 platform). Look for certifications like ASE, especially in areas like electrical systems, and check if they use quality diagnostic tools and software capable of reading Volvo-specific codes. Local word-of-mouth recommendations for European cars are very valuable in a small town.

Is Volvo repair more expensive in Waynesburg compared to non-European brands?

Yes, due to the specialized parts, tools, and knowledge required, maintaining a Volvo will generally cost more than a domestic or mainstream Asian brand. In Waynesburg, sourcing genuine or high-quality aftermarket parts can sometimes cause delays, potentially increasing labor time. Getting quotes upfront from local shops is crucial.

What local driving conditions in Waynesburg should influence my Volvo's maintenance schedule?

The combination of gravel/dirt backroads, winter salt on state routes, and steep grades means you should pay extra attention to tire condition, undercarriage rust prevention, and brake system inspections. Consider more frequent cabin air filter changes due to high pollen and dust, and ensure your all-wheel-drive system (if equipped) is serviced to handle slippery conditions.
